Summary

With a Good rating from Ofsted, this primary school demonstrates solid performance, particularly with 67% of students meeting expected standards in reading, writing, and maths, placing it in the top 45% nationally. Parent satisfaction is notably high, with 93% expressing a willingness to recommend the school. However, only 4% of pupils achieve the higher standard in key subjects, indicating room for improvement in challenging learners.
